How they compare

Guatemala currently reports 105.31 kg/ha against 105.22 kg/ha in Canada, a difference of 0.09 kg/ha.

Across all 63 years both countries report, Guatemala has been ahead every year.

Canada ranks 74th and Guatemala ranks 73rd of 201 countries.

Guatemala has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Canada Guatemala Difference Ahead
1960s 15.95 kg/ha 28.46 kg/ha 12.51 kg/ha Guatemala
1970s 24.76 kg/ha 46.61 kg/ha 21.84 kg/ha Guatemala
1980s 38.22 kg/ha 59.51 kg/ha 21.29 kg/ha Guatemala
1990s 49.68 kg/ha 88.4 kg/ha 38.73 kg/ha Guatemala
2000s 61.41 kg/ha 86.41 kg/ha 25 kg/ha Guatemala
2010s 90.87 kg/ha 112.06 kg/ha 21.19 kg/ha Guatemala
2020s 101.02 kg/ha 111.2 kg/ha 10.17 kg/ha Guatemala

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
